What is Technical Indexes: Construction Information Service (IHS)?

Technical Indexes: Construction Information Service is a complete reference source covering all aspects of UK legislation and guidance material on building, civil and structural engineering, construction and facilities management. The service includes the full text of many BRE publications and is updated weekly. Where possible all documents cited in the Building Regulations have been included.
